Bond Central
On 27th February 2025, the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) launched ‘Bond Central’ – a Centralised Database Portal for Corporate Bonds.
| Key Details | |
| Developed by | Online Bond Platform Providers Association in collaborationwith MarketInfrastructureInstitutions(MIIs-Stock Exchanges and Depositories). |
| Aim | To create a single, authentic source of information on corporate bonds issued in India. |
| Comprehensive Bond Listings | A unified view of corporate bonds across exchanges and issuers ensuring transparency and comparison. |
